The score is mainly held back by weakening cash flow and thin/volatile profitability despite a strong 2025 revenue rebound and an improving balance sheet. Technicals are mildly supportive over the medium term, valuation is reasonable with a ~2.9% yield, and corporate events are slightly positive but small in impact.
Positive Factors
Revenue rebound
The strong 2025 revenue rebound indicates that demand and commercial execution improved after a period of weaker top-line performance. If this recovery persists, higher sales can support better operating leverage, strengthen the customer proposition, and provide a broader base for rebuilding earnings over the next several quarters.
Negative Factors
Thin profitability
A 2.3% net margin leaves limited room for execution errors, cost increases, or weaker demand to absorb shocks. The decline from 5.0% also shows that the revenue rebound has not yet translated into stronger earnings quality, reducing confidence that current growth is sustainably profitable.

Marshalls Financial Statement Overview

Summary
Mixed fundamentals: strong 2025 revenue rebound (+33.8% YoY) and a healthier, improving leverage profile (debt-to-equity down to 0.28), but profitability is thin/volatile (2025 net margin 2.3% vs 5.0% in 2024) and cash generation weakened materially (operating cash flow and free cash flow down sharply vs 2024).
